流量控制是网络管理中的一项重要技术,它涉及到如何有效地管理网络中的数据流量,以确保网络资源得到合理分配,避免拥塞和性能下降。本文将通过一系列实验心得,深入探讨流量控制的方法和策略,揭示高效网络管理之道。

一、流量控制概述

1.1 流量控制的目的

流量控制的主要目的是防止网络拥塞,确保数据包能够按照预定的顺序和速率传输。通过流量控制,可以避免网络中的某些部分过载,同时保证网络的稳定性和可靠性。

1.2 流量控制的方法

流量控制通常采用以下几种方法:

  • 端到端流量控制:在数据传输的源端和目的端之间进行流量控制。
  • 网络层流量控制:在网络层对流量进行控制,例如通过路由器或交换机进行流量整形。
  • 链路层流量控制:在链路层对流量进行控制,例如通过以太网帧的流量控制字段(FC)。

二、实验心得

2.1 实验环境搭建

为了验证流量控制的效果,我们搭建了一个简单的网络实验环境,包括两台主机、一台路由器和一台交换机。主机之间通过交换机连接,路由器负责数据包的路由。

2.2 实验步骤

  1. 基础测试:首先进行基础测试,确保网络环境稳定,数据包能够正常传输。
  2. 流量控制测试:在基础测试通过后,对网络进行流量控制测试,观察流量控制对网络性能的影响。
  3. 对比分析:对比不同流量控制方法的效果,分析其优缺点。

2.3 实验结果

在实验过程中,我们采用了以下几种流量控制方法:

  • TCP窗口调整:通过调整TCP窗口大小来控制流量。
  • 拥塞窗口调整:通过调整拥塞窗口大小来控制流量。
  • WRED(Weighted Random Early Detection):一种网络层流量控制方法。

实验结果表明,采用流量控制后,网络性能得到了显著提升,有效避免了拥塞和性能下降。

三、高效网络管理之道

3.1 选择合适的流量控制方法

根据网络环境和业务需求,选择合适的流量控制方法至关重要。例如,对于实时业务,应采用端到端流量控制;对于非实时业务,可以采用网络层或链路层流量控制。

3.2 动态调整流量控制参数

流量控制参数应根据网络负载和业务需求进行动态调整,以确保网络性能始终保持在最佳状态。

3.3 监控网络性能

定期监控网络性能,及时发现并解决潜在问题,是高效网络管理的关键。

四、总结

流量控制是网络管理中的一项重要技术,通过实验心得,我们揭示了高效网络管理之道。在实际应用中,应根据网络环境和业务需求,选择合适的流量控制方法,并动态调整流量控制参数,以确保网络性能稳定可靠。